Quasamodo

Quasamodo (real name Dimitris Nassios) is a composer, lyricist and producer born in Wimbledon, UK in 1978. In 2007 he released his first album "Truth Be Told" under the alias Quasamodo through Timewarp Music. Upon completion he released a track called "Move Sucka" with Basement Freaks on Goodgroove Records, a pioneer label in the Nu-funk scene in 2008, then "Let's Funk" for Manmade Records in 2009. This collaboration with George Fotiadis from Basement Freaks led to birth of a new project called The Smokey Bandits and together wrote their album "Debut" for KLIK Records . As Smokey Bandits they remix "I Want Freedom" by Chris Joss for ESL Music. By 2009 Quasamodo was not only writing music but performing his music through a series of live performances with his new project Quasamodo & The Q Orchestra. In 2010 he signs his second album "Journey Through Sounds" under the new alias The Q Orchestra on Freestyle Records. In January 2012 he releases his third album "Movin' On" with Bombastic Jam. In 2014 he signs his fourth album "The Big Picture" with UK's Jalapeno Records, home of artists like Kraak and Smaak, Smoove & Turrell and Skeewiff. In 2017 he acts as producer, composer and lyricist on Idra Kayne's second album "Mic Drop" for Minos EMI/Universal.
